Local Trucking in California

California's port-adjacent locations and tech-driven logistics create premium local driving positions. Container drayage, last-mile delivery, and dedicated retail routes dominate the local CDL market here. Driver demand for local positions in California is very high, with many employers offering sign-on bonuses and overtime pay to attract qualified CDL holders.

Requirements for Local Driving in CA

  • Valid CDL-A or CDL-B license depending on vehicle class
  • 1+ year CDL experience preferred for most positions
  • Clean MVR and no DUI/DWI convictions
  • DOT physical card and current medical certification
  • Ability to handle touch freight (loading/unloading) at many positions
  • Familiarity with urban driving and dock operations

Local Trucking Jobs in California — FAQs

How much do local truck drivers make in California?

Local truck drivers in California earn $55,000 - $82,000 annually, depending on experience, endorsements, and carrier. Pay rates in California run above the national average due to higher cost of living and dense freight markets. Sign-on bonuses of $3,000 to $15,000 are common at major carriers actively hiring in CA.

Which cities in California have the most local trucking jobs?

The largest metro areas in California have the highest concentration of local CDL positions. LTL terminals, e-commerce fulfillment centers, and food distribution operations cluster around major population centers. Industrial parks and intermodal yards in these cities employ hundreds of local drivers for daily pickup and delivery routes.
